FIGURE 3 in Wongia suae sp. nov., a lignicolous freshwater fungus from Yuanjiang (Red River) Basin, China
FIGURE 3. Wongia suae (KUN-HKAS 102465, holotype). (a) Colonies on submerged decaying wood; (b–f) Conidiophores and conidia; (g–i) Conidiogenous cells; (j–p) Conidia; (q) Germinating conidium; (r, s) Culture on PDA from front and reverse. Scale bars: (b–f) 40 µm; (g–q) 10 µm.

The Lignicolous Genus Entonaema: Its Phylogenetic– Taxonomic Position within Hypoxylaceae (Xylariales, Fungi) and an Overview of its Species, Biogeography, and Ecology
<p>Abstract: The lignicolous saprotrophic genus <em>Entonaem</em>a contains six formally accepted species: <em>E. liquescens</em> (type species), <em>E. cinnabarinum</em>, <em>E. globosum</em>, <em>E. dengii</em>, <em>E. moluccanum</em>, and <em>E. siamensis</em>. Its stromatic ascomata develop on the surface of dead wood remnants; they are rather large, globose to irregularly shaped, and vividly coloured. The fresh stroma interior is filled with a liquid matter. In early studies, the genus was considered to have a preference for tropical habitats, while in more recent field research, numerous collections have been added from warm, temperate areas of Europe, North America, and Asia. Our taxonomic and phylogenetic studies were based on freshly collected <em>E. cinnabarinum</em> from Croatia and <em>E. liquescens</em> from the USA. A phylogenetic study of the sequence alignment of four concatenated gene regions (ITS, LSU, <em>rpb2</em>, and <em>β-tub</em>) revealed the true taxonomic position of <em>Entonaema</em> within <em>Hypoxylaceae</em> (<em>Xylariales</em>), a sister to <em>Hypoxylon carneum</em>. Detailed macroscopic and microscopic descriptions of <em>E. cinnabarinum</em> are accompanied by drawings and colour photographs, while the study of <em>E. liquescens</em> is focused on stromatal microchemical reaction. With new information, the worldwide identification key to the putative species of <em>Entonaema</em> is proposed. Ecological data and biogeographical patterns were studied using all available and reliable sources of recorded data. Climatic preferences of the two most widespread <em>Entonaema</em> species, <em>E. liquescens</em> and <em>E. cinnabarinum</em>, are discussed in detail. </p>

Allen Brain Atlas
Allen Brain Atlas is an Allen Institute collection of brain map atlases, datasets, APIs, and analysis tools covering mouse, human, and non-human primate brain resources.
Annotated Behaviour and Observability Dataset (ABODe)
ABODe is a University of Edinburgh DataShare dataset for behavior classification in group-housed mice using home-cage video, identities, bounding boxes, ground-plate positions, and annotator labels.
DANDI Archive for NWB datasets
DANDI is a BRAIN Initiative archive for publishing and sharing neurophysiology data, including electrophysiology, optophysiology, and behavioral data packaged as NWB and related standards.
International Brain Laboratory public data
The International Brain Laboratory public data releases expose standardized mouse decision-making experiments, including Neuropixels recordings, widefield calcium imaging, behavior, and session metadata accessed through the ONE API.
OpenNeuro
OpenNeuro is a free, open platform for sharing neuroimaging datasets, with public search, dataset pages, and download paths for web, S3, DataLad, and the OpenNeuro CLI.
